What you'd be doing in this role

Our Total Rewards team plays a key role in Canva's mission, building programs that help us attract, recognise and retain great people. You'll partner with leaders and People teams to design, implement and continuously improve reward programs that support Canva's growth.

At the moment, this role is focused on:

  • Partnering with business leaders and People Partners to provide strategic reward advice that supports business priorities and enables great talent decisions.
  • Designing, implementing and continuously improving reward programs, policies and frameworks that create a consistent and scalable employee experience.
  • Leading key reward initiatives including job architecture, compensation review cycles, market benchmarking and governance.
  • Applying market data and internal insights to evaluate roles, benchmark compensation and make recommendations that balance competitiveness, fairness and business needs.
  • Partnering with Talent Acquisition to support equitable and market-informed offers for new hires and internal mobility.
  • Using market data and internal insights to evaluate roles, benchmark compensation and make recommendations that balance competitiveness, fairness and business needs.
  • Collaborating across the People team to deliver reward initiatives that are well communicated, operationally effective and aligned with Canva's Total Rewards philosophy.

You're probably a match if:

  • You have experience in the tech sector or another fast-paced, high-growth environment.
  • You have broad experience across compensation and Total Rewards, including job architecture, compensation review cycles, market benchmarking and compensation governance.
  • You take a proactive approach to partnering with business leaders, understanding their challenges and providing education and support
  • You enjoy helping people understand reward programs and philosophy
  • You have solid data analysis skills and can turn insights into a clear story
  • You build strong relationships and influence stakeholders through collaboration and credibility.

What you need to know about the Sydney Tech Scene

From opera to comedy shows, the Sydney Opera House hosts more than 1,600 performances a year, yet its entertainment sector isn't the only one taking center stage. The city's tech sector has earned a reputation as one of the fastest-growing in the region. More specifically, its IT sector stands out as the country's third-largest, growing at twice the rate of overall employment in the past decade as businesses continue to digitize their operations to stay competitive.
